<remarks>で改行したい

解決


ロコ  2008-11-20 00:14:09  No: 140864  IP: 192.*.*.*

VB2005で開発しています。

以下のような形式でコメントを書くことができると思います。

''' <summary>
''' </summary>
''' <remarks>
''' </remarks>

<remarks>にプロシージャの説明を書いているのですが、
改行されずに困っています。

解決する方法はございませんか?
もしよろしければ、教えてください。

よろしくお願いいたします。

編集 削除
やじゅ  2008-11-20 10:00:37  No: 140865  IP: 192.*.*.*

普通に改行できますけど・・・

''' <remarks>
''' あああああいいいいいいいいいい
''' ううううううううううううううう
''' </remarks>

編集 削除
bell  2008-11-20 10:45:18  No: 140866  IP: 192.*.*.*

Xml出力時って話なら
改行したい場所に<br/>かな?

1行目<br/>
2行目<br/>
    :

編集 削除
魔界の仮面弁士  2008-11-20 11:21:05  No: 140867  IP: 192.*.*.*

summary タグ内に段落構造を組むために、para タグを利用できます。

http://msdn.microsoft.com/ja-jp/library/ms172653.aspx

編集 削除
ロコ  2008-11-20 19:04:39  No: 140868  IP: 192.*.*.*

皆様、ご回答ありがとうございます。

オブジェクトブラウザで見たときに
改行されてほしいと思ったのです。

bellさんに教えて頂いたように
<br/>を記載してみましたが、改行されませんでした。

remarksタグ内での改行をしたいため、
魔界の仮面弁士さんのご回答では要件を満たせません。

改行ができなくても、うまく複数行に分けて表示できれば良いのですが。。。

もしご存じでしたら、ご教示ください。
よろしくお願いいたします。

編集 削除
魔界の仮面弁士  2008-11-20 20:49:22  No: 140869  IP: 192.*.*.*

> remarksタグ内での改行をしたいため、
> 魔界の仮面弁士さんのご回答では要件を満たせません。
para タグは、remarks タグに対しても有効ですよ。
http://msdn.microsoft.com/ja-jp/library/ms172660.aspx

> うまく複数行に分けて表示できれば良いのですが。。。
ライブラリとしてコンパイル後、作成した DLL を参照設定する事で、
para タグを段落として改行表示させる事ができますよ。
オブジェクト ブラウザでも、入力時のツールチップでも。


ただし(参照設定ではなく)自ソース内の物の場合、VB2005では改行されません。
C#2005ならば自ソース内でも改行してくれます。VB2008/2010の場合は失念…。

編集 削除
ロコ  2008-11-21 14:38:22  No: 140870  IP: 192.*.*.*

自ソース内の場合は、改行されないのですね。
残念です。

詳しく教えて頂き、ありがとうございました。
とても勉強になりました。

編集 削除